.net – 优化LINQ to SQL查询的工具和技术

我有几个LINQ to SQL查询,我觉得需要花费很多时间.我可以使用哪些工具和技术来首先找到:

>他们需要多长时间,如果有的话
改进的余地?
>找出我可以改变的内容并轻松测试是否可以
变化有效吗?

工具,技术和阅读资源都将受到赞赏(ergo up-Voted;))

解决方法

我刚刚参加了最近由 LINQ In Action的作者之一Jim Wooley给出的代码大会活动的LINQ Tools演示.他是 blogged about all the tools.以下是与您的问题相关的内容,但是他的帖子列出了其他需要研究的好东西.

> SQL Server Profiler($$$) – sql Management Studio的一部分.
> Huagati LINQ to SQL Profiler($$$,45天试用版) – Profiler,它扩展了Context.Log功能.包括sql Server Profiler以外的查询性能调用堆栈.
> LINQ to SQL Visualizer(免费) – VS2008的部分C#样本.下载,编译,享受!
> LINQPad(免费,支付C#Intellisense) – 轻量级工具运行C#/ VB.NET代码,连接到DB,测试Linq到sql,查看生成sql等.

相关文章

SELECT a.*,b.dp_name,c.pa_name,fm_name=(CASE WHEN a.fm_n...
if not exists(select name from syscolumns where name=&am...
select a.*,pano=a.pa_no,b.pa_name,f.dp_name,e.fw_state_n...
要在 SQL Server 2019 中设置定时自动重启,可以使用 Window...
您收到的错误消息表明数据库 'EastRiver' 的...
首先我需要查询出需要使用SQL Server Profiler跟踪的数据库标...